TYLER, Texas – Hardin-Simmons' women's tennis saw its season come to a close with a 5-1 loss to East Texas Baptist in the American Southwest Conference Tournament semifinals on Friday at the Summers Tennis Center in Tyler.
ETBU took the lead 2-1 after doubles.
Shayne Cook and
Michaela Ellison won a 9-7 match at No. 2 for the Cowgirls win. No. 1 and No. 3 both lost 8-0.
The Tigers won quickly at No. 6, 6-0, 6-1 and needed only two more wins to clinch the match. Kayla Casey beat Cook 6-3, 6-4 at No. 1 singles and Ellison lost 6-2, 7-5 to Tiffany Stankiewicz at No. 2 singles.
HSU had split sets at No. 3, No. 4 and No. 5 singles when the match was determined.
The Cowgirls finished the season with a record of 13-6 and the entire team returns for 2017. ETBU improved to 14-4 and will look for its first ASC title on Saturday.
